White Hot




I've always been a fan of winter white. When worn properly it can look totally chic and weather appropriate. I looooove all of the "boyfriend" style trousers out in the stores right now, but it's rare that I see any in white. Here's a great pair that would look great with a tan or brown sweater/turtleneck and booties. Whatever top you decided to go with, I suggest it be simple and form fitting. Too much body in the top does not mix well with a slouchy lose bottom. As always with anything white, these pants can reappear in your spring/summer wardrobe. You can buy these here.

Denim Shirts



The time has come. After days of going back and forth, I finally decided to do a blog post about this trend. You may have noticed that the denim shirt was introduced in the Chloe collection for fall 2010. Now, the denim shirt is coming out from A LOT of brands...JCrew, Mossimo at Target, Vince, etc. I was initially annoyed with this trend for one reason - there are people out in the world who will claim they have been rocking this look for years. However, these people DO NOT wear the denim shirt in the correct form or fashion. So, Nascar lovers beware - your precious denim shirts are taking over in a more fashion savvy way. Deal with it. I know in spring the denim on denim thing was in style but it's not a lifestyle. These shirts are great because it's not over masculine or super girly. The denim shirt is very practical and actually a GREAT substitute for the oh so classic white button down. It goes well with A LOT of what we all already have in our closet. You can wear it uptown chic or roughed up for hipster appeal. I'll be purchasing one and wearing it for a while.
